Ideal for Cutting & Floral Design

‘Avignon Apricot’ is grown by florists for good reason: the stems are tall, straight, and incredibly useful in bouquets. They add height, shape, and a soft colour accent that ties arrangements together beautifully.

Cut them when the bottom third of the flowers have opened, and they’ll last brilliantly in the vase. Regular cutting also encourages the plant to produce more stems, so it’s a win-win.

Where to Plant Your Snapdragons

‘Avignon Apricot’ is flexible and fits nicely into:

  • Borders

  • Allotments

  • Raised beds

  • Pots and containers

  • Dedicated cutting patches

Choose a sunny spot with well-drained soil and space for airflow. Give them a little water as they settle in, then simply enjoy watching them grow.
